Things to Consider Before You Book

Alright, prior to hitting “book,” are, basically, a couple of things that deserve a idea. What will the financial resources amount to in general, honestly? Private tours are likely going to set you back more as opposed to a big tour bus company per individual; at the end of the day that higher price gets you increased attention along with adaptability. So, too check to find out exactly how much is blanketed? Entrance expenses at attractions and food or perhaps refreshments tend to be almost never included.
